Yo! You must login or signup first!






Welcome new visitor!

Know Your Meme is a website dedicated to documenting Internet phenomena: viral videos, image macros, catchphrases, web celebs and more.

Russian Embassy Tweets Smug Pepe


After the Russian Embassay in the United Kingdom tweeted a Smug Pepe image in react to an upcoming meeting between British Prime Minister Theresa May and United States President-elect Donald Trump, various online publications accused the Twitter feed of posting a "racist" and "white supremacist" meme.

January 10th, 2017 5:30 PM

726 comments